Building site clearing involves removing vegetation, debris, structures, and other obstacles from a plot of land to prepare it for construction or development. The process typically includes the removal of trees, shrubs, grass, and surface materials such as rocks or old pavement, ensuring the land is level and accessible for further work. Clearing services may also involve the disposal of waste materials in accordance with local regulations, helping to create a clean and safe environment for construction activities. This service is essential for establishing a solid foundation and ensuring that the site meets the necessary requirements for building projects.

One of the primary issues that building site clearing addresses is the presence of unwanted obstructions that can delay or complicate construction. Overgrown vegetation, fallen trees, or debris can obstruct access, damage equipment, or pose safety hazards for workers. Additionally, unremoved structures or materials can interfere with the layout and design of a new development. Clearing the land effectively reduces these risks, creating a more manageable and efficient workspace. It also helps prevent issues related to pests, mold, or deterioration that can arise from unmanaged vegetation or waste on the property.

The overview below groups typical Building Site Clearing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Placer County, CA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Labor Costs - Labor expenses for building site clearing typically range from $200 to $600 per day for a crew, depending on the project's size and complexity. Larger or more complex sites may require additional hours, increasing overall costs.

Equipment Fees - The use of machinery such as bulldozers or excavators can add $500 to $2,500 to the total cost, based on the duration of equipment rental and job scope. Smaller projects may only need basic equipment, resulting in lower fees.

Permitting and Disposal - Costs for permits and debris disposal can vary from $100 to $1,000, depending on local regulations and the amount of material to be removed. Proper disposal is essential for compliance and environmental considerations.

Project Size - The overall cost of site clearing services often correlates with the size of the area, with small lots costing between $1,000 and $3,000, while larger sites can range from $5,000 to $15,000 or more. The scope of work influences the total expense significantly.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
